Let’s talk basics—because that’s where MyDayforce wins. Logging in doesn’t feel like launching a mission to Mars. You tap the icon, and boom: there’s your schedule, your pay information, your benefits, your requests—all up to date, all in one place. No waiting on HR. No chasing down approval emails. No spreadsheet nightmares.

And it’s fast. That’s thanks to Dayforce’s real-time data structure, which eliminates delays and syncing errors. You change something in the system, it changes everywhere. Instantly.

The mobile experience is equally slick. Whether you’re in the break room or on your commute, MyDayforce puts everything you need right in your hand. That’s especially game-changing in industries like retail, hospitality, healthcare, and logistics, where shift workers don’t have the luxury of sitting at a desk to check their hours.
